    OF THE CURRENT STATE OF SALES AND INVENTORY Sales and Inventory System is basically the total amount of goods and materials held in stock by a factory‚ store and other business. A process where in a business keeps its track of the goods and materials it has. A simplest form that can be done manually by a count at the end of each day‚ in this way it is possible to keep a record of the goods coming in to the business and goods being sold.     Unlike today‚ where most scientific communities use the standard unit of measurement called the metric system‚ early measurements were based on human body parts. In time‚ nations developed their own different units of measure. Due to all the different national measurements‚ it was difficult for scientists to understand each other‚ resulting in chaos.     Barter system Barter system is an age-old method that was adopted by people to exchange their services and goods. This system was used for centuries‚ before the invention of money. People used to exchange the goods or services for other goods or services in return. Nowadays‚ barter services has staged a comeback with the advent of more sophisticated techniques that aid trading through the Internet.
